While Highbury & Islington station doesn't boast a traditional ticket office, it offers ticket machines for your convenience. These machines include accessible ticket options suitable for the London Underground, providing ease of use for all passengers. While there is no facility to collect tickets bought online, the presence of an induction loop ensures accessibility for those with hearing impairments.
The station is fully equipped with CCTV for safety, although it lacks amenities such as accessible toilets and a dedicated waiting room. The platforms are partially covered, offering some respite from the elements. Additionally, while refreshment facilities and a newsagent are available, there are no ATM machines or luggage storage facilities on site.
Highbury & Islington station is committed to being accessible, featuring step-free access throughout most of the station. Lifts connect the ticket hall to London Overground platforms. However, it's important to note that step-free access is not available for Great Northern services or the London Underground Victoria line. Assistance is available and can be pre-booked, ensuring all travelers can navigate the station comfortably.

Four Oaks station boasts a variety of facilities designed to cater to its passengers. The ticket office is open from early morning until late evening, providing ample time for you to purchase or collect your tickets. For those who prefer self-service, ticket machines are available, including accessible machines conveniently located on the Lichfield-bound platform. You can confidently access the platforms, thanks to the station's step-free access, though it's worth noting that travel between platforms may require street-level navigation.
Your safety and comfort are well taken care of, with CCTV monitoring the premises and helpful staff available during operating hours. If you require assistance, the station staff are ready to provide help, plus there are designated meeting points for boarding assistance with the help of on-board conductors. However, amenities such as refreshment facilities, ATMs, or luggage storage are not present, so it would be best to plan accordingly.
Getting to and from Four Oaks is convenient, with various transport options waiting at your disposal. If the train services are disrupted, rail replacement services operate from Station Drive, ensuring your travel plans aren't hindered. For those preferring taxis, local companies like Sutton Radio and Parkers offer reliable service just a phone call away. Furthermore, you can find bus connections to extend your travel, detailed in a convenient printout available online.
